Portsmouth EOD Bomb squad called to the West Wight
An EOD team from Portsmouth and a The Neeldes coastguard search and rescue team have been scambled to West Wight this afternoon (Sunday). The specialist were mobilsed following the discovery of piece of unexploded ordnance that has washed a shore on to Totland beach. The Needles Coastguard search and Rescue Team were tasked to the area on Saturday following a call from a concerned dog walker who made the discovery. A cordon has been erected and the Navy expert and the coastguard have returned this evening to make the device safe. More to follow
